Transaction 24fef85e46c90793c4e253ec0d3653511a75ad2f64c6844cdde99084a7ef56ee

1 Input
2 Outputs
  • 24fef85e46c90793c4e253ec0d3653511a75ad2f64c6844cdde99084a7ef56ee:0
  • value  40000
    address  1DdyA5PmL8ssZ4UXzvbUotUNGLpAhQ8J5q
  • 24fef85e46c90793c4e253ec0d3653511a75ad2f64c6844cdde99084a7ef56ee:1
  • value  86317680
    address  3HdsSXcRLAvQWxA7R6Cjp6nRu3a6UfMym2